> Which repository has the latest build for FC4?  Dag Wiers is only doing
> FC3.
>

It's in the Extras repository for FC4.

> If you want to install the FC3 rpm on FC4 using YUM - I found that I
> needed to configure my repos.d file for DAG specifying a specific version,
> otherwise yum doesn't find it.
> like this:
> [dag]
> name=Dag RPM Repository for Fedora Core
> baseurl=http://apt.sw.be/fedora/$releasever/en/$basearch/dag
> gpgcheck=1
> enabled=1
>
> Replace the "$releasever" with "3"
>

That's an amazingly bad idea.

> Is there a better way?
>

Yes. Install from the Extras repository.
